# DeepSeek V3.2 Usage
[DeepSeek-V3.2-Exp](https://huggingface.co/deepseek-ai/DeepSeek-V3.2-Exp) equips DeepSeek-V3.1-Terminus with DeepSeek Sparse Attention (DSA) through continued training. With DSA, a fine-grained sparse attention mechanism powered by a lightning indexer, DeepSeek-V3.2 achieves efficiency improvements in long-context scenarios.
DeepSeek-V3.2 model families equips DeepSeek-V3.1-Terminus with DeepSeek Sparse Attention (DSA) through continued training. With DSA, a fine-grained sparse attention mechanism powered by a lightning indexer, DeepSeek-V3.2 achieves efficiency improvements in long-context scenarios.
For reporting issues or tracking upcoming features, please refer to this [Roadmap](https://github.com/sgl-project/sglang/issues/11060).
Note: This document is originally written for the usage of [DeepSeek-V3.2-Exp](https://huggingface.co/deepseek-ai/DeepSeek-V3.2-Exp) model. The usage of [DeepSeek-V3.2](https://huggingface.co/deepseek-ai/DeepSeek-V3.2) or [DeepSeek-V3.2-Speciale](https://huggingface.co/deepseek-ai/DeepSeek-V3.2-Speciale) is the same as DeepSeek-V3.2-Exp except the tool call parser.

## Function Calling and Reasoning Parser
The usage of function calling and reasoning parser is the same as DeepSeek V3.1. Please refer to [Reasoning Parser](https://docs.sglang.io/advanced_features/separate_reasoning.html) and [Tool Parser](https://docs.sglang.io/advanced_features/tool_parser.html) documents.
To launch `DeepSeek-V3.2-Exp` with function calling and reasoning parser:
```bash
python3 -m sglang.launch_server \
--model-path deepseek-ai/DeepSeek-V3.2 \
--trust-remote-code \
--tp-size 8 --dp-size 8 --enable-dp-attention \
--tool-call-parser deepseekv31 \
--reasoning-parser deepseek-v3
```
To launch `DeepSeek-V3.2` with function calling and reasoning parser:
```bash
python3 -m sglang.launch_server \
--model-path deepseek-ai/DeepSeek-V3.2 \
--trust-remote-code \
--tp-size 8 --dp-size 8 --enable-dp-attention \
--tool-call-parser deepseekv32 \
--reasoning-parser deepseek-v3
```
`DeepSeek-V3.2-Speciale` doesn't support tool calling, so can only be launched with reasoning parser:
```bash
python3 -m sglang.launch_server \
--model-path deepseek-ai/DeepSeek-V3.2-Speciale \
--trust-remote-code \
--tp-size 8 --dp-size 8 --enable-dp-attention \
--reasoning-parser deepseek-v3
```

DeepSeek-V3.2:
| evaluation_mode | num_entries | avg_tokens | gen_seconds | symbolic_correct | no_answer |
|--------------------|-------------|------------|-------------|-----------------------|-----------|
| pass@1[avg-of-4] | 30 | 13311 | 1630 | 90.83% ± 4.19% | 0.00% |
| majority@4 | 30 | 13311 | 1630 | 90.00% | 0.00% |
| pass@4 | 30 | 13311 | 1630 | 96.67% | 0.00% |
DeepSeek-V3.2-Speciale:
| evaluation_mode | num_entries | avg_tokens | gen_seconds | symbolic_correct | no_answer |
|--------------------|-------------|------------|-------------|-----------------------|-----------|
| pass@1[avg-of-4] | 30 | 21210 | 3018 | 95.00% ± 3.33% | 0.00% |
| majority@4 | 30 | 21210 | 3018 | 96.67% | 0.00% |
| pass@4 | 30 | 21210 | 3018 | 100.00% | 0.00% |
